    <title>2011 (8) TMI 722 - ITAT INDORE</title>
    <link>https://www.taxtmi.com/caselaws?id=210561</link>
    <description>The Tribunal dismissed the appeal as the assessee did not meet the conditions specified under section 80IB(10) of the Income Tax Act. The absence of the completion certificate by the specified date was a significant factor in denying the deduction. The judgment emphasized the importance of complying with statutory provisions for claiming tax benefits and highlighted the necessity of fulfilling all conditions for deductions under the Act.</description>
